Newton Daily News, Friday, December 3, 2004

KIRKSVILLE., Mo. -- Robert "Bob" Edward Brush, 82, of Kirksville, Mo., formerly of Lynnville, died Tuesday, Nov. 30, 2004, at Twin Pines Adult Care Center in Kirksville.

Funeral services will be held Saturday at 2 p.m. at Friends Church in Lynnville with the Rev. Jeff Lee officiating. Burial will be at Woodland Cemetery in Lynnville. Travis-Noe Funeral Home in Kirksville, Mo., is handling arrangements.

Visitation will be held today from 4 to 7 p.m. in the chapel of the funeral home.

The son of Leonard A. and Mabel M. (Cope) Brush, he was born Jan. 20, 1922, in Lynnville. He was raised in Lynnville, where he received his education. In 1950, he moved to Kirksville, Mo. He raised horses most of his adult life. He enjoyed rodeos, country music and trucks. He delivered meals to shut-ins in Kirksville and enjoyed helping people. He was a member of the American Quarter Horse Association.

Survivors include a daughter and son-in-law, Donna and Mark Clemons of Sun Prairie, Wis.; a niece; a sister-in-law, Eyelene Brush of Lynnville; one great-niece; and several great-nephews.

He was preceded in death by his parents and two brothers, Dale and Cleo Brush.
